Renowned for its plant-based, non-toxic cleaning and laundry solutions, Ezell created Truly Free Home in 2015 to make family-safe, refillable cleaning and laundry products more accessible to consumers. Ezell’s refillable cleaning revolution has freed more than 1,000,000 homes from harmful chemicals and toxins to date, eliminating 25 million single-use plastics from the environment. Named a 2023 Henry Crown Fellow, a 2025 EY Entrepreneur of the Year, a 2025 Endeavor Entrepreneur, and Inc.’s Best in Business List in 2022, 2023, and 2024. Known as a disruptive thought leader in the conscious capital movement, Ezell architects brands and online marketplaces that drive revenue and positively impact the world. He has strategically positioned multiple companies to achieve industry leadership throughout his career, creating sustainable jobs in three countries. Most recently, Ezell expanded Truly Free Home’s business portfolio with the launch of Truly Free, the world’s first revenue-sharing, decentralized social commerce platform, to connect brands, creators, and consumers. In recognition of his business success and philanthropic work in combating human trafficking, Ezell has been featured in leading publications like Fast Company, Entrepreneur, Crain’s Detroit Business Journal, and countless more.
